FULLERS' OPERA HOUSE.
The new programme to b» put on at the Opera House to-night will contain features of more than usual attractiveness. Miss Ea telle Roae, who is appearing for one week only, will present a series «f brilliant character studies. The Littlejohns will give further demonstrations of dancing and juggling, and uew turns will be provided by Phil Lopaz (comedy juggler) and May Regae (solo danseuse). Xha Con iloreni Eevu» Company will present another of their musical comedies, "Catchem and Robbem, Ltd."
